- 1、本文档共16页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
基于ARM的网关设计 精灵论文
基于 ARM 的网关设计
乔莹,郝丽娜
(中国矿业大学信息与电气工程学院,江苏徐州 221008)
5 摘要:随着嵌入式技术的迅速发展,以及网络技术的日益成熟和普遍应用,具有网络连接功 能的嵌入式系统得到广泛的应用。本文分析了 CAN 总线和以太网的数据传输技术,利用已 有的高性能嵌入式 ARM9 硬件开发平台,研究了 CAN 总线网络与以太网互连的实现方案。 该网关方案通过分析以太网和 CAN 总线的帧格式,从而实现了以太网和 CAN 总线网络互
连,最终达到将基于 TCP/IP 协议的计算机网络设备与基于 CAN 总线协议的底层现场网络
10 设备连通的目标。
关键词:网关;以太网;CAN 总线;TCP/IP 协议;协议转换
中图分类号:TP393
The Design of Gateway Based on ARM
15 QiaoYing, HaoLina
(School of Information and Electrical Engineering, CUMT, Xuzhou, 221008)
Abstract: With the rapid development of embedded technology ,as well as the increasing matureness and widespread of network technology,networked embedded system are widely used.The dissertation analyses the whole data communication technology between CAN bus with Ethernet and gives the
20 implementation plan between them by using the advanced ARM9 embedded processor with rapid
speed,high performance .By analyzing the two networks and implementing the interconnection communication of computer network based TCP/IP protocol with CAN bus field control network based CAN protocol ultimately.
Key words: Gateway;Ethernet;CAN bus;TCP/IP protocol;Protocol conversion
25
0 引言
嵌入式系统在工业自动化、国防、运输和航天等领域被广泛应用,但目前大多数嵌入式 系统还处于单独应用的阶段,以 MCU 为核心,与一些监测、伺服、指示设备配合实现一定 的功能。在一些工业应用中,为了实现多个 MCU 间的信息交流,利用 CAN,RS485 等总
30 线将 MCU 组网,但这种网络的有效半径比较有限,有关的通信协议也比较少,而且一般是 孤立于 Internet 以外的。现今 Internet 己成为社会重要的基础信息设施之一,是信息流通的 重要渠道,嵌入式系统连接到 Internet 上,则可以方便、低廉地将信息传送到几乎世界上的 任何一个地方,从而实现远程监控。因此,嵌入式 Internet 技术就应运而生,并成为业内的 一大热点。
35 所谓的嵌入式系统的网络化是将以太网与现场总线两种不同的网络协议进行实时交互, 从而弥补了现场总线受地域限制,不能充分发挥其组网功效的不足,将两者的优点结合起来, 实现从现场控制到监控、管理、决策等各层次的信息交换和集成,使得远程检测、远程控制、 远程诊断和远程维护变得非常容易。
本文的主要研究内容是利用嵌入式处理器的运算速度快,实时功能强大的特点,运用异
40 网协议的控制转换策略来实现 CAN[1]和以太网数据交换的功能,以意法半导体公司的 ARM9
处理器作为整个系统的控制核心,分析各网络的帧结构找出特定转换的关系,将复杂的协议
作者简介:乔莹(1987 年),女,硕士研究生,无线定位. E-mail: srkuu123@163.com
转换用软件实现,在较少的硬件支持下,设计出一种适应接入网络变化的多协议转换系统。
1 网关系统结构与硬件结构
1.1 网关的系统结构
45 以嵌入式设计思想为指导,以开放的结构为基础,以稳定可靠为目标进行系统设计。在 硬件层上以意法半导体公司的微处理器 STR912FAW44[2]为核心,向下通过其内部集成的 CAN 控制器与 CAN 总线相连,上层通过网络芯片 STE100P 与以太网相连;在软件层,使 用意法
您可能关注的文档
- 国标线型和样板文件.doc
- 国标-》铁路电力施工规范.doc
- 国电南自智能变电站设备.ppt
- 国盛证劵大厦幕墙施工组织设计.doc
- 国航企业文化.ppt
- 国电长治土建专业冬季施工措施.doc
- 国营单位员工手册.doc
- 国航杭州维修基地定检风险管理实施方案.ppt
- 国贸专业毕业综合实践手册.doc
- 国航重庆维修基地风险管理案例分析.ppt
- 第十二课 端正人生态度课题练习(焊接)——七年级上册道德与法治统编版(2024).docx
- Unit 7 Be wise with money Grammar 学历案 译林版(2024)七年级英语上册.docx
- Unit 6 A Day in the Life【弯道超车】暑假新七年级英语 知识点讲解+例题精炼 人教新目标(Go for it)版(2024).docx
- 第十三课 实现人生价值 教案 统编版道德与法治七年级上册(2024年).docx
- 不同的场合要穿着不同的服饰教学教案.ppt
- 《婚姻合伙人》策划案XX0911.ppt
- 不同生物体内含水量.ppt
- 中医学的哲学基础.ppt
- 世界海陆分布的比例.ppt
- 专业技术人员公需课礼仪讲座.ppt
文档评论(0)